Why These Are the Top Volvo Repair Auto Repair Shops in Trilla

The Volvo repair market serving Trilla, Illinois, is concentrated in the Champaign-Urbana metropolitan area. The market is characterized by a healthy level of competition, primarily between the authorized **Volvo Cars of Champaign** dealership and a few highly competent independent specialists like **D&D European Auto Service** and **The Autobahn Shop**. **Average Quality:** The quality of service is generally high. The dealership offers the assurance of factory-certified technicians and cutting-edge equipment, particularly for the latest models with complex electronics and safety systems. The top independents counter with experienced, master-level technicians who often provide more personalized service and lower labor rates. **Competition Level:** Moderate. There are enough providers to create competitive pricing, but not so many that quality is diluted. Customers have clear, quality choices. **Typical Pricing:** Pricing follows the standard tiered structure for specialized European auto repair. The authorized dealership commands the highest labor rates, typically between $160-$190 per hour. The top independents are more moderately priced, generally in the $130-$150 per hour range. Parts costs are significant for all providers due to the OEM or OEM-equivalent quality required.

What are common Volvo repair issues for drivers in the Trilla area given the local climate and roads?

The flat, rural roads and Illinois winters can lead to specific wear. Common local issues include suspension component wear from country road conditions, AWD system servicing, and electrical issues related to moisture or corrosion from road salt and seasonal humidity.

How do Volvo repair costs in the Trilla area compare to non-specialist repair shops?

Due to the specialized parts and expertise required, Volvo repair at a dedicated European specialist will typically be higher than at a general mechanic. However, using a specialist often provides more accurate diagnostics and longer-lasting repairs, preventing costlier issues down the line.

When should I seek local service versus going to a dealership for my Volvo repair?

For most repairs and maintenance, a trusted local European specialist near Trilla is a excellent choice, often offering more personalized service and competitive labor rates. For major warranty work, complex software updates, or specific recalls, a dealership in a larger city like Champaign or Springfield may be necessary.

What should I look for to identify a quality Volvo repair shop in the Trilla region?

Seek shops that are ASE-certified, specifically mention European or Volvo expertise, and use genuine or high-quality OEM parts. Check online reviews from other local drivers and ask if they have experience with your specific Volvo model and its common issues.
